Flying Eagles Coach Aliyu Zubair joins Egyptian side Telecom SC

The Nigeria's Flying Eagles Head Coach Aliyu Zubair has been appointed as the Coach of Egyptian second division league side Telecom Egypt SC. Zubair, who recently led the Nigerian team to the FIFA U20 World Cup in Chile was unveiled by the Egyptian side on a two year deal. He was unveiled by the club leadership at their headquarters in Cairo. The appointment comes off a solid coaching credentials and Aliyu's track records from leading Kwara United youth team in his home town of Ilorin to handling the National U20 team. He's reputed for promoting two different teams, Gombe United in 2021 and Elkanemi Warriors in 2024 to the top-flight league in Nigeria from second division. Zubair also, notably led the Elkanemi Warriors of Maiduguri to winning the Nigerian most prestigious and oldest tournament, President Federation Cup in 2024, an achievement he had earlier recorded as an Assistant Coach when Akwa United won the FA Cup trophy in 2017. At the National level, the Kwara-born gaffer has also inked his name on the history book by leading the Nigerian Flying Eagles to win the WAFU-B tournament in 2024 and qualified the team to the World Cup after clinching the bronze medal in the Nations Cup. Telecom Egypt who are currently seeking promotion to the top-flight have found a perfect choice in Aliyu Zubair as an Head Coach on the heels of his work ethics, football philosophy and club management. Aliyu,joined in his new club by his Flying Eagles Assistant Coach, Lukman Ijaiya will seek to replicate his promotional achievements in the Egyptian side.
